### v2.8.1 — Catalog cache fixes

Fixed the stale-price gremlin: catalog cache entries now invalidate on SKU update instead of waiting for the hourly sweep. Also killed the double-invalidation loop that hammered the Bramblefort cluster. If prices look stale again, check the event bus first. Blame (and praise) for this change goes to:

signatory, yahog-badug: Quenix Ulaael

Visitor policy — loading dock, Fernhale Works (night shift). Deliveries are received at the dock between 22:00 and 05:00 only; drivers arriving outside this window must not be admitted, and no exceptions may be granted without the duty supervisor's written approval. All drivers remain in the dock bay, never the corridor, and must be logged on arrival and departure. Night staff should open the dock personnel door using the pass code below.

badge for yahif-bahaf: bdg-XUBUM-7

Subject: Customer concentration — action needed

Sales leads: Torbin Analytics now represents 41% of Kestrel Metrics revenue. Unacceptable exposure. Priorities: accelerate mid-market pipeline, close two Delvane-tier accounts by quarter-end, no further discounting for Torbin renewals. Weekly updates required. The confidential plan addressing this risk is set out below.

management briefing: Headcount on the Belix team goes from 60 to 93 by the end of November. Gross margin on Belix came in at 23 percent against a plan of 47 percent.